  846   Mon Dec 13 19:46:46 2004 Question David Kappelngreply@gmx.netRequestWindows Extendable options for conditional attributes
Hi,

right now I'm testing Elog to use it as a task/todo-log for our small 
workgroup. What I saw so far looks very nice and I like it very much. 
Thanks for the good work.

Playing with all the configuration possibilities I have one issue:
I like to use the "Extendable options" but I can't combine them with 
the "Conditional attributes".

-- snip

Options Area = Area_1{1}, Area_2{2}, Area_51{3}
{1} Options Ressort = Res01, Res whatever, end so on
{2} Options Ressort = somthing else, fill in
{3} Options Ressort = Alien observation, Budget planning
Extendable options = Ressort

-- snip

The "Conditinal Attributes" do have the "Add Ressort" button and the elog-
entry is written with this new attribute. But the new attribute is not 
inserted into the config file.

Long time ago I last read C syntax but mabye the function 
add_attribute_option should take care of the prefix {n} in extendable 
options?

Or do I miss something in the configuration syntax?

  67140   Tue Nov 1 01:29:59 2011 Question Michael Simoensimoen@chalmers.seQuestionAll2.9.0Extendable Moption

Hi,

I'm currently trying to setup a logbook which will contain process descriptions. One of the attributes will be the resists that are used. This could be more than one resist, hence I try to use MOptions but users should also be able to add materials to the selection list. When I write the following, I get some problems though:

Required Attributes = Name, Author, Resists
MOptions Resists =  Nano Copolymer EL-10, S1813
Extendable options = Resists

If a user wants to add a resist, he gets a textbox to add the new resist (which will contain what was already toggled), but there is now way to select also other resists that are already available, without saving the post and than edit it again. Previously selected resists are deselected when a new resist is added (if the user had emptied the textbox) and one can not save the newly added attribute option without saving the whole entry.

Is there a nice way to implement this (am I overlooking an obvious solution), or is this not possible at all. I guess an ideal solution would be to get some sort of ok button when one adds an attribute option and after confirming the new value that one gets back to the checkboxes without exiting the edit mode.
